1998 Audi AL2 vs. 1981 Lotus Esprit

To start off, 1998 Audi AL2 is newer by 17 year(s). Which means there will be less support and parts availability for 1981 Lotus Esprit. In addition, the cost of maintenance, including insurance, on 1981 Lotus Esprit would be higher. At 2,172 cc (4 cylinders), 1981 Lotus Esprit is equipped with a bigger engine. In terms of performance, 1981 Lotus Esprit (208 HP) has 134 more horse power than 1998 Audi AL2. (74 HP) In normal driving conditions, 1981 Lotus Esprit should accelerate faster than 1998 Audi AL2. With that said, vehicle weight also plays an important factor in acceleration. 1981 Lotus Esprit weights approximately 384 kg more than 1998 Audi AL2. So despite on having greater horse power, its additional weight may have an impact towards its acceleration in comparison.

Because 1981 Lotus Esprit is rear wheel drive (RWD), it offers better handling in dry conditions; in addition, if you are looking to drift, it will be much easier to do with 1981 Lotus Esprit. However, in wet, icy, snow, or gravel driving conditions, 1998 Audi AL2, being front wheel drive (FWD), will offer much better control with better grip. With that said, do keep in mind that many other factors such as speed and the wear on your tires can also have significant impact on traction and control. Let's talk about torque, 1981 Lotus Esprit (277 Nm @ 4500 RPM) has 162 more torque (in Nm) than 1998 Audi AL2. (115 Nm @ 3000 RPM). This means 1981 Lotus Esprit will have an easier job in driving up hills or pulling heavy equipment than 1998 Audi AL2. 1998 Audi AL2 has automatic transmission and 1981 Lotus Esprit has manual transmission. 1981 Lotus Esprit will offer better control over acceleration and deceleration in addition to better fuel efficiency overall. 1998 Audi AL2 will be easier to drive especially in heavy traffic.

Compare all specifications:

1998 Audi AL2 1981 Lotus Esprit
Make Audi Lotus
Model AL2 Esprit
Year Released 1998 1981
Engine Position Front Middle
Engine Size 1199 cc 2172 cc
Engine Cylinders 3 cylinders 4 cylinders
Engine Type in-line in-line
Horse Power 74 HP 208 HP
Torque 115 Nm 277 Nm
Torque RPM 3000 RPM 4500 RPM
Fuel Type Gasoline Gasoline
Drive Type Front Rear
Transmission Type Automatic Manual
Vehicle Weight 816 kg 1200 kg
Vehicle Length 3770 mm 4200 mm
Vehicle Width 1630 mm 1870 mm
Vehicle Height 1560 mm 1120 mm
Wheelbase Size 2410 mm 2450 mm
